Bellini Peach Raspberry Iced Tea Recipe

Cool off with this vibrant Bellini Peach Raspberry Iced Tea! This refreshing mocktail blends ripe peaches, tangy raspberries, and bold black tea into a sparkling summer drink. Ideal for parties, brunches, or relaxing afternoons, it’s a beautiful blend of fruit and fizz without the alcohol.

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 ripe peaches, peeled and sliced

  • 1/2 cup fresh or frozen raspberries

  • 4 cups water

  • 4 black tea bags

  • 1/4 cup honey or sugar (optional)

  • 1 cup sparkling water or club soda

  • Ice cubes

  • Fresh mint leaves for garnish (optional)

Instructions

  1. In a saucepan, bring 4 cups of water to a boil.

  2. Remove from heat, add tea bags, and steep for 5–7 minutes.

  3. Remove tea bags and stir in honey or sugar (if using). Let cool.

  4. In a blender, puree peaches and raspberries until smooth. Strain to remove seeds if desired.

  5. Combine fruit puree with cooled tea in a pitcher. Stir well.

  6. Chill in the fridge for at least 1 hour.

  7. Before serving, add sparkling water and stir gently.

  8. Serve over ice and garnish with mint leaves and fruit slices.

Notes

  • For extra fizz, top each glass individually with sparkling water just before serving.

  • Can substitute green tea or herbal tea for a different flavor.

  • To make it boozy, add a splash of prosecco or peach schnapps.
